FILING CAPTION: Outlining allowed sources of moneys to the Campaign Finance Education Fund.
RULE SUMMARY: This rule describes the sources of funding for the Campaign Finance Education Fund required by HB 4024 (2024). While the law allowed funds from any source, this rule narrows the allowed sources to reduce potential conflicts of interest and to reduce security concerns.
RULE TEXT: The proposed text of OAR 165-012-0810 can be found at this link.
NEED FOR RULE: This rule is needed to specify that moneys deposited into the Campaign Finance Education Fund created by HB 4024 (2024) may only come from allowed sources. Without these source limitations, a perception could exist that the Elections Division accepts moneys from sources not otherwise allowed to engage in certain aspects of the field.
